Output 11d3dbd383c8f475deec4607d087b4afdbca7fb61894101f0542d7ccb597aa64:11

value
340000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e59e6a1631c0c5c4652f238159c63ac80b6c3f OP_EQUALVERIFY OP_CHECKSIG
address
17C1M3j5oPQ23JpnukhZA4igiGnXrFvMLq
transaction
11d3dbd383c8f475deec4607d087b4afdbca7fb61894101f0542d7ccb597aa64
spent
true